Job Summary
Provide after-hours hospice nursing care in patients' homes and communities; perform comprehensive patient and family assessments; develop and revise care plans with palliative nursing actions; administer medications and treatments; assist with activities of daily living; coordinate with Case Managers; document clinical notes; communicate with physicians; educate patients and families; participate in quality improvement; require Bachelor's or Associate's degree in nursing, active license, CPR, 2-5 years healthcare/hospice experience; MS Office proficiency; strong organizational, verbal/written communication, attention to detail; physical ability to lift up to 50 pounds.
Required Qualifications
- Bachelor's or Associate's degree in nursing or related fields, required
- Maintains an active nursing license that is in good standing in the state performing job duties
- Maintains an active CPR certification
- At least 2-5 years of experience in the healthcare management, hospice, or palliative care and/or training in end-of-life care, preferred
- At least 1 year of experience with Medicare Hospice Certification as well as CHAP guidelines, preferred
- Knowledge of hospice care and the services provided to patient and family/caregiver through an interdisciplinary group
- Proficient in MS Office applications and ability to learn department and job-specific software systems
- Demonstrate organizational skills
- Demonstrate effective verbal and written communication skills
- Demonstrate analytical skills when problem-solving
- Demonstrate high attention to detail and a high degree of accuracy
